Relay-Version: version B 2.10 5/3/83; site utzoo.UUCP Posting-Version: version B 2.10.2 9/18/84; site bonnie.UUCP Path: utzoo!watmath!clyde!bonnie!wjh From: wjh@bonnie.UUCP (Bill Hery) Newsgroups: net.math.symbolic,net.math Subject: Symbolic math package for linear algebra Message-ID: <555@bonnie.UUCP> Date: Tue, 10-Sep-85 15:35:11 EDT Article-I.D.: bonnie.555 Posted: Tue Sep 10 15:35:11 1985 Date-Received: Wed, 11-Sep-85 05:28:21 EDT Organization: AT&T Bell Laboratories, Whippany NJ Lines: 21 Xref: watmath net.math.symbolic:101 net.math:2246 Can anyone recommend a symbolic math package for the following linear algebra problem: Solve (and simplify the solution) a set of N+1 linear equations in N variables (known to have a unique solution) of the form Ax=0, where A is sparse, and after the first n rows, a 3 by 9 block keeps repeating along the diagonal (except for the last set of three rows). The coefficients are to be given in two parmeters, and I would like to get x in terms of those parameters. N will be up to about 100. Ideally, I would like to enter the coefficients (in terms of the two parameters) into a matrix as is done in Lotus, Visicalc, etc. I would also prefer a package that is already available within Bell Labs, and which will let me get through enough of the documentation to solve this problem very quickly.
